From the bestselling author of The Morisaki Bookshop series, Satoshi Yagisawa returns with Days at the Torunka Café — a gentle, introspective novel about ordinary people finding meaning and connection in unexpected places.

Hidden down a narrow Tokyo side street, the Torunka Café is a small, inviting refuge where locals and wanderers alike come to pause, reflect, and heal. Among its regular visitors are Chinatsu Yukimura, a mysterious young woman who leaves behind delicate napkin ballerinas; Hiroyuki Numata, a man searching for the happiness he once lost; and Shizuku, the teenage daughter of the café owner, who is quietly discovering love while grieving her sister’s death.

Through these interwoven stories, Yagisawa paints a tender portrait of loss, love, and renewal — reminding readers that even the smallest moments can become miracles.
